About The Position

E-logic is actively recruiting a Lead Heavy Equipment Mechanic specializing in industrial power generation to support the mission critical assets at U.S. Navy at U.S. Navy at Naval Surface Warfare Center Carderock Division (NSWCCD). You will be responsible for the health, readiness, and technical oversight of critical generator systems, working closely with government technical personnel, managing on-site mechanics, and orchestrating vendor support.

Requirements

  • EGSA (Electrical Generating Systems Association) Journeyman Certification.
  • NFPA 70E Certification.
  • Comprehensive training and documented certification in heavy-duty generator maintenance, load-banking, and electrical generation systems.
  • Must speak, read, and write English fluently to interface clearly with naval clients.
  • Physically robust enough to handle heavy tools, lift 75 pounds safely, carry it 15 feet, and work in varied physical postures.
  • Willing to attend 24/7 emergency call.

Responsibilities

  • Supervise the heavy equipment maintenance team and coordinate specialized repair workflows.
  • Serve as the technical expert for backup generation systems.
  • Directly perform complex maintenance and repairs on backup generators and associated power generation distribution networks.
  • Manage and oversee third-party, factory-trained technicians when generator preventive maintenance tasks are subcontracted.
  • Ensure complete compliance with electrical and operational safety standdowns, including NFPA 70E requirements and physical asset protection.
